SPEE3DCraft metal 3D printing simulator features Fusion 360 – 3DPMN

SPEE3D, the Australian manufacturer of systems based on a kinetic consolidation high-speed metal 3D printing technology, released SPEE3DCraft, a novel free-to-download additive manufacturing simulator where individuals can explore genuine metal 3D printing technologies and processes in a way that is both fun and educational, directly from their PC.

A boulder-shaped house made from 3D-printed concrete is ready for its first tenants – CNN

The house is the first in a series of five from Project Milestone, a joint construction and innovation project from Eindhoven University of Technology, the local municipality, real estate investor Vesteda and three sector specialists: construction company Van Wijnen, building materials maker Saint-Gobain Weber Beamix and engineer Witteveen+Bos.
